    Assuming that you intend to create a layout template to use against an existing report, then you should start by changing the output type in the concurrent program definition to XML. You should then run the report and save the XML file output. This will form the start point for yout layout template.
    In order to create the layout template, you need to download the BI Publisher desktop. This is the add-in for Word which is used to build the template.
    When you have these tasks completed, you can open up Word and you will find you have some new menu options. Load the XML data you created in the first step, and you can build your template. You will also be able to preview the output from within Word.
    When you have completed the template, you need to go into XML Publisher responsibility. You should create a data definition which has a code the same as the concurrent program short name. This is the link between the template and the concurrent program.
    You then need to define a template for this data definition which will have the layout template uploaded.
    Having done this, switch to systeem administration responsibility, select the concurrent program menu entry and query back the program you are workin on. Click on the 'update' icon. You then need to click on the 'Onsite setting' tab. This allows you to attach the template to the program.

    So how i can run the new address link You mean that after the restart of teh machine, EM doesn't work? Did you check that whether the service of the EM is running or not?
    emctl status dbconsoleIf it shows that the EM is not running then you must start teh service using,
    emctl start dbconsoleAnd also check that you are not using DHCP, in case of which EM would keep on crashing since the IP would be changed all the time. For this, you must ensure that you configured EM using a static IP only.

    I'm always amused and confused by questions about career that seem to indicate a beliefe that one punches certain tickets then applies for a job description that somehow magically matches. DBA (no matter how you describe it as "core", "apps", "executive" or whatever) is not an entry level position. Anyone who hires someone into a DBA position without some proof of real-world experience is not a company I'd want to work for. So, one gets into a DBA position by doing a good job at what they are currently doing, develop a good working relationship with the DBAs there, show an aptitude and let it be known what you are doing on your own (self study, practice on you own system, etc). An opportunity should eventually present itself. In my own career, beyond my initial job in a designated 'trainee' position, I've never sought out a change of job responsibilities ... they always came to me by the process described in one of the threads referenced above.

The real problem with giving advice here is the range of what DBA means. In some places, it just means a super-duper developer. In other places, it means being able to change rapidly from a nerd in the corner decoding trace files to a strong unyielding pointy headed boss defending the production database from the heretical developers. In still other places it means being able to work as interchangeable cogs in a team. The upside of this is, whatever your strengths are, you can find a place that plays to them. The other side is you may be happier doing something else.
    >
    I know that to be a great DBA one must know what and if possible how the Programmers are thinking, for communication reasons. And also what the Business needs to get out of the Database.I'm not convinced there is any formula, though those and a positive attitude are certainly necessary. All I can say is try it, see if you find you are loving it, bail if you are not. By the time you are into it for a couple of years, things may be quite different anyways. The trend is for many of the boring junior dba tasks to be automated or gui'd, but the unspoken secret is there will be demand for those who have a range of knowledge and depth of experience to figure things out. Virtualization, disk technologies, app technologies, web technologies and all their interactions with the db and the business will fall under the DBA purview, though it may change in name.
